In 1819, Thomas Jefferson founded the University of Virginia and inaugurated a bold experiment – a public university designed to advance human knowledge, educate leaders and cultivate an informed citizenry.
More than two centuries later, this vision is thriving. Across Grounds - and throughout the world - UVA students, faculty, staff and alumni challenge convention, break barriers and pursue the greater good.

Engine for Research and Innovation
UVA researchers focus on intellectual and societal challenges that impact the greater good, creating new knowledge that moves the world forward. As part of this effort, the University invests in several cross-disciplinary initiatives, including the Data Science Institute, Biocomplexity Institute and Initiative, in addition to many other significant resources. In FY24 alone, the University generated $549 million in sponsored research awards.

The Board of Visitors is composed of seventeen voting members appointed by the Governor of the Commonwealth of Virginia, subject to confirmation by the General Assembly, for terms of four years. In addition, the Board of Visitors appoints, for a one-year term, a full-time student and faculty representative at the University of Virginia as non-voting representatives to the Board of Visitors. The Board of Visitors serves as the corporate board for the University of Virginia, and is responsible for the long-term planning of the University. The Board approves certain policies and the budget of the University, and is entrusted with the preservation of the University's many traditions, including the Honor System. The Board maintains offices in the Northwest Wing of the Rotunda and holds regular meetings four times per year. The meetings are open to the public to observe, except closed sessions to address specific issues authorized by law to be discussed in closed session.
